Quick recap for the board: we've trimmed the Brightlane marketing budget by 18% for the back half of the year. Campaign spend on the Fernwick launch stays intact; sponsorships and print take the hit. Savings get parked in reserves for now. Context on where those funds may head next follows below.

internal memo for bafof-kahog: The steering committee signed off on a budget of $414.0 million for Project Casok.

# Reviewer notes — Quillbase ORM refactor (branch: orm-rewrite)
#
# This env file backs the migration shim that runs the legacy Quillbase
# ORM and the new Fennel data layer side by side. QUILLBASE_DUAL_WRITE
# must stay 'true' until the shadow-read comparison job reports zero
# drift for seven consecutive days. FENNEL_POOL_SIZE is capped at 10
# during review to keep load comparable. The comparison job authenticates
# against the drift-report store, so its credential goes on the next line:

env line for kawif-fadug: RELAY_SECRET20=06912eabac08d98736ad

Q: Why are we splitting the user module out of Brindlecore?
A: Short version: the monolith's user code blocks every deploy and support keeps hitting stale-session bugs. The new Userhaven service owns accounts and sessions; Brindlecore just proxies for now. Escalate anything weird to the platform crew. If you need emergency access to the migration console, use the recovery passphrase below.

recovery phrase for yajof-bagap: oliwyn-ulaael

Handover: spreadsheet export memory — Hey, quick one before I'm out. The Tallyhop XLSX export used to load whole result sets into memory; I switched it to streamed rows, so keep it that way. Big clients still spike a bit — watch the worker dashboard. Export signing keys sit in the sealed Mosskey vault; unseal with the recovery passphrase below.

vault phrase of tawef-hahof = ulaath-ralael